I am happy that your surgery went well for you. Intraocular lens implants are woderful.

About half of the folks in your situation will need YAG laser surgery on the posterior lens capsule. It is even easier and also works very well. Be sure to see your opthalmologist as scheduled. (They always give me a bad time for being late. 9.gif )

Glad your surgery and recovery went and is going well. My Mom had both eyes done when scalpels were used to remove the lens. She still does not have the implants feels her sight with the coke bottle bottoms is just fine. She is in her 80's now so I dont see any reason to encourage her to have any unnecessary surgery. She said she had to lie perfectly still for about 5 ½ hours per eye and could not do any exaggerated motions for a month after it was done so the stitches did not pull. My Father had the laser surgery and implants done he loved the results.
